Why Live in Frederick
Frederick, a former mining community turned modern suburb, is part of the larger Carbon Valley area, which includes Firestone and Dacono. With views of the Rocky Mountains and proximity to Denver, Fort Collins, and Boulder, Frederick offers a rural feel while being about 30 miles from these major cities. The neighborhood has a close-knit community atmosphere, with a population of over 17,000 residents and continuous growth. The architectural landscape features early to mid-20th-century bungalows and farmhouses near the city center, while newer developments like Wyndham Hill and Countryside showcase 21st-century homes. Local businesses thrive on Fifth Street, home to popular spots like Georgia Boys BBQ, and additional shopping options are available at the corner of Colorado Boulevard and Grant Avenue. Frederick hosts community events such as Miners Day and Frederick in Flight, celebrating its heritage and fostering a strong sense of community. Outdoor enthusiasts can enjoy the trails and sports facilities at Centennial Park, the fairways at Saddleback Golf Course, and the 126-acre Frederick Recreation Area with its trails around Milavec Reservoir. The neighborhood is served by the highly rated St. Vrain Valley School District, with schools like Thunder Valley K-8 and Frederick High School offering various programs. Crime rates in Frederick are significantly lower than the national average, contributing to the area's appeal. Major thoroughfares include Interstate 25, providing access to Denver and Fort Collins, and Denver International Airport is approximately 28 miles away.
Home Trends in Frederick, CO
On average, homes in Frederick, CO sell after 59 days on the market compared to the national average of 50 days. The median sale price for homes in Frederick, CO over the last 12 months is $535,000, up 1% from the median home sale price over the previous 12 months.
